首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从http url下载含有原始数据的python格式的ms word docx文件

从http url下载含有原始数据的Python格式的MS Word Docx文件,可以通过以下步骤实现:

  1. 导入所需的Python库:
代码语言:txt
复制
import requests
import io
from docx import Document
  1. 发起HTTP请求并获取文件内容:
代码语言:txt
复制
url = "http://example.com/file.docx"  # 替换为实际的文件URL
response = requests.get(url)
  1. 将文件内容加载到内存中的BytesIO对象:
代码语言:txt
复制
file_content = io.BytesIO(response.content)
  1. 使用python-docx库解析Docx文件:
代码语言:txt
复制
document = Document(file_content)

现在,你可以对解析后的document对象执行各种操作,例如提取文本、修改内容等。

这是一个简单的示例,你可以根据实际需求进行扩展。如果你需要将文件保存到本地,可以使用save方法:

代码语言:txt
复制
document.save("output.docx")

对于腾讯云相关产品,推荐使用腾讯云对象存储(COS)来存储和管理下载的文件。你可以将下载的文件保存到COS中,并使用COS提供的API进行管理和访问。

腾讯云对象存储(COS)是一种高可用、高可靠、安全、低成本的云存储服务,适用于各种场景,包括网站托管、备份存储、大数据分析、视频存储和分发等。

了解更多关于腾讯云对象存储(COS)的信息,请访问腾讯云官方文档: 腾讯云对象存储(COS)产品介绍 腾讯云对象存储(COS)开发者指南

请注意,以上答案仅供参考,具体实现方式可能因环境和需求而异。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何网上超高速(30Ms下载别人转录组原始数据

再比如,你可能得到是BAM文件,或者得到是Count文件,这个算是半成品,当然可以去再加工,做几个好看图。这是中下策,创新性弱。什么是上策呢?当然是自己收样本自己去测序分析,这个绝对原创。...那么在上述几种情况中,你还可以找到一个中上策,有可能达到与原创几乎一样效果,就是去下载原始数据。一些期刊比如CNS是要求将测序原始数据上传到NCBI以共享,这些原始数据再加工潜力会很大。...这个问题问得好SRA数据你可以理解为测序fastq文件压缩测序fastq文件很大,至少也有5G左右,双端测序,加起来一个样本也要8G左右,SRA就是压缩这么大文件至2~3G。...http://download.asperasoft.com/download/sw/connect/3.7.4/aspera-connect-3.7.4.147727-linux-64.tar.gz...按照中Access list就能够一个一个下载到你要文件。你可以看一下速度, 根据那个ascp帮助文档,你可以去调整速度,也不能太快了,四不四。

1.4K10

探索Word文档导入导出前端实现方案

doc 和 docx 是两种常见 Word 文档格式,它们主要有以下区别: 版本:doc 是 Word 2003 及之前版本默认文件格式,而 docxWord 2007 及之后版本默认文件格式...文件体积:由于 docx 格式采用了更高效压缩技术,所以它文件体积通常比 doc 格式小。 安全性:docx 格式采用基于 XML 格式,相对更安全一些,不容易受到宏病毒攻击。...为了与时俱进,我们优先考虑最新标准格式 docx, 那么如何解析 docx 呢,这就要进一步分析一下 docx文件本质了。...如何实现Word文档解析 有了以上分析结果,我们自己实现一个word文档解析器就非常容易了,但是考虑到docxxml 文件复杂性,我们自己实现需要考虑很多种情况,比如: 标题 列表 标题 列表...第三方开源方案 这里直接上我总结几个开源方案: Python python-docx DocX:一个基于.NET框架库,用于操作Word 2007/2010/2013文件,具有简单易用API

19210

Python自动化Word,使用Python-docx和pywin32

标签:python,pandas,python-docx,pywin32 本文介绍如何使用python-docx自动化Word文档,以及如何使用win32com库发送电子邮件。...假设有一个存储在Excel文件(或数据库)中客户信息列表,处理过程如下所示: 1.为每个客户端自动生成MS Word发票 2.将Word文档转换为PDF格式 3.使用MS Outlook App向客户发送带有自定义问候语...python-docx用于自动化.docx(例如MS Word,Googledocs)文件。 pywin32用于与WindowsAPIs相交互。...注:图上可以看出,这几个库支持中文不是太友好! 转换MS Word文档为PDF格式 有了发票Word文档之后,让我们将其转换为PDF,因为这是商务文档标准格式。...要将Word(.docx)转换成PDF格式,实际上是使用win32com打开文档,然后将其另存为PDF格式。很简单! 下面的代码接受输入文件路径src,然后将pdf转换并保存到文件路径dst。

3.6K50

在前端如何玩转 Word 文档

接下来阿宝哥将介绍在前端如何玩转 Word 文档,阅读本文之后,你将了解以下内容: Microsoft Office Word 支持文件格式Docx 文档特点; 如何Word 文档转换成 HTML...1.1 Word 支持文件格式 下表列出了常见几种 Word 支持文件格式,按扩展名字母顺序排序。 ?...介绍完 Word 支持文件格式Docx 文档,我们开始进入正题 —— 「“在前端如何玩转 Word 文档”」。...下面我们将以 docx 为例,来介绍如何在前端如何生成 「.docx格式 Word 文档。Docx 这个库提供了优雅声明式 API,让我们可以使用 JS/TS 轻松生成 .docx 文件。...在该回调函数内,首先会创建新 Document 对象,然后使用 fetch API Github 上下载阿宝哥头像,当成功获取图片数据之后,会继续调用 docx.Media.addImage(

5.3K30

python网络爬虫文档读取-微软Word文档和.docx

参考链接: 通过Python-Docx模块在Python中读写MS Word文件 大约在2008年以前,微软Office产品中Word用.doc文件格式。...为了跟上时代,让自己软件能够符合主流软件标准,微软决定使用Open Office类XML格式标准,此后新版Word文件才与其他文字处理软件兼容,这个格式就是.docx。   ...不过Python对这种Google Docs,Open Office和Microsoft Office都在使用.docx格式支持还不够好。...虽然有一个python-docx库,但是只支持创建新文档和读取一些基本文件数据,如文件大小和文件标题,不支持正文读取。...如果想要从Microsoft Office文件正文内容,我们需要自己动手找方法:    第一步是文件读取XML:   from zipfile import ZipFile from urllib.request

1.3K30

干货 | Office文档钓鱼实战和免杀技巧

当受害者双击之后就会自动执行我们恶意payload,目标网站下载并执行。 最终被得到 shell。...找个小姐姐图片转换为 ico 格式http://www.bitbug.net/ 如图,双击实际上还是运行cmd。...文档URLDOCX解压后内容再以存储模式压缩为ZIP 修改后缀名为DOCX,打开后即可实现远程注入宏文档 按照上述Word宏钓鱼方法制作,保存时保存类型为 dotm , fish.dotm, 开启...Web服务,放在其目录下, http://192.168.2.148:8000/hello.doc 制作 docx 直接下载份简历 将下载简历文件后缀 docx 改为 zip,解压..../multi/script/web_delivery 用nishang中提供好Out-WebQuery脚本来生成iqy文件 iqy文件本身内容很简单,只有一个包含恶意payloadurlhttp

6.8K21

Python办公自动化 | PPT到Word

本文含 1803 字,4 代码片段 建议阅读 3 分钟 自动化系列精选 Python办公自动化|Word到Excel Python办公自动化|Excel到Word 大家好,又到了Python办公自动化系列...在之前自动化系列文章中,我们分别讲过如何使用PythonWord中表格信息批量提取至Excel,也讲过如何将多个Excel表格汇总至Word,今天继续讲解如何将文字PPT中提取出来并写入Word,...主要将涉及如何使用python-pptx和python-docx交互操作word和ppt文件!...但需要先熟悉PPT和Word两种文件格式,可通过下面的图解对Word结构有个直观认识 ?...三、Python实现 首先导入需要模块 from pptx import Presentation from docx import Document**** 需要注意是,安装时候是python-docx

2.2K20

实用干货:7个实例教你PDF、Word和网页中提取数据

导读:本文目标是介绍一些Python库,帮助你类似于PDF和Word DOCX 这样二进制文件中提取数据。...我们还将学习如何从不同来源提取原始文本,对其进行规范化,并基于它创建一个用户定义语料库。 在本文中,你将学习7个不同实例。我们将学习PDF文件Word文档和Web中获取数据。...04 在Python中读取Word文件 这里,我们将学习如何加载和读取Word/DOCX文档。...如何实现 (1)创建一个新Python文件,命名为word.py并添加以下导入代码: import docx 这里只需导入python-docx模块docx对象。...文档中出现新一行或一个回车,就表示开始一个新段落。每个段落用多个Run对象表示段落内格式变化,这里格式含有字体、尺寸、颜色和其他样式元素(如粗体、斜体、下划线等等)。

5.1K30

Python:读取 .doc、.docx

概述 Python 中可以读取 word 文件库有 python-docx 和 pywin32。 下表比较了各自优缺点。...优点 缺点 python-docx 跨平台 只能处理 .docx 格式,不能处理.doc格式 pywin32 仅限 windows 平台 .doc 和 .docx 都能处理 pywin32 这个库很强大...但是 pywin32 有另外一个功能,就是将 .doc 格式另存为 .docx 格式,这样我们就可以使用 python-docx 来处理了。...综上所述,对于大批量 word 文件读取,我建议使用 python-docx 库,若是 .doc 文件,则用 pywin32 库将其转化为 .docx 文件,然后再调用 python-docx 库读取...因为有些网页附件名称是相同,例如 "公告.doc",所以我按每个网页标题(在总览页面爬到)分文件夹放置下载文件,所以方法中传了一个 name 参数,而如果 name 参数传空,则不会报错。

6.2K10

Python:读取 .doc、.docx 两种 Word 文件简述及“Word 未能引发事件”错误

Python 中可以读取 word 文件库有 python-docx 和 pywin32。...优点 缺点 python-docx 跨平台 只能处理 .docx 格式,不能处理.doc格式 pywin32 仅限 windows 平台 .doc 和 .docx 都能处理 pywin32 这个库很强大...但是 pywin32 有另外一个功能,就是将 .doc 格式另存为 .docx 格式,这样我们就可以使用 python-docx 来处理了。...Word 未能引发事件 我爬虫在爬取到 .doc 文件之后,就通过上面的方法将其转为 .docx 格式,原本一切都好,下班挂机在跑,第二天来一看,报了这个错: ?...因为有些网页附件名称是相同,例如 公告.doc,所以我按每个网页标题(在总览页面爬到)分文件夹放置下载文件,所以方法中传了一个 name 参数,而如果 name 参数传空,则不会报错。

2.2K20

还在为在线预览Office文档发愁?试试这个开源系统吧!

下面演示一下如何在 Mac 上安装 OpenOffice。...图片预览效果 Word 文档预览 kkFileView 支持 doc,docx 文档预览。...通过分析 /onlinePreview 接口我们发现, 后端接收到预览请求之后,会 URL 和请求中筛选出自己需要信息比如文件后缀、文件名。...我们上传了一份名为 武汉市文化市场管理办法.docx Word 文件并预览的话,jodconverter-web/src/main/file 路径下会生成两个相关文件,这两个文件分别对应了我们提到...武汉市文化市场管理办法.pdf 由 Word 文件所转化得到一系列图片 ? 我们以一个名为 武汉市文化市场管理办法.docx 文件来举例说明一下代码中是如何

6.9K20

Windows支持诊断工具(MSDT)远程代码执行漏洞(CVE-2022-30190)分析复现修复

Word等应用程序使用 URL 协议调用 MSDT 时存在远程执行代码漏洞,攻击者通过制作恶意Office文档,诱导用户在受影响系统上打开恶意文档后,在宏被禁用情况下,仍可通过 ms-msdt...URI执行任意PowerShell代码,当恶意文件保存为RTF格式时,无需受害者打开文件,即可通过资源管理器中预览窗格在目标系统上执行任意代码。.../github.com/YerongAI/Office-Tool/releases/tag/v8.3.10.7 这里我安装Microsoft Office LTSC 专业增强版 2021版本 笔者下载版本为...,这里会弹出一个程序兼容性疑难解答,这里不用管 上线cs 我们首先尝试直接使用exe上线,首先cs生成一个不经过任何处理马 这里使用之前payload进行尝试,把文件放到windows\system32...下 python follina.py -m binary -b \windows\system32\artifact.exe -H 0.0.0.0 -P 8080 还是点击clickme.docx

1.9K20

Spring Boot搭建一个在线文件预览系统!支持ppt、doc等多种类型文件预览

下面演示一下如何在 Mac 上安装 OpenOffice。...图片预览效果 Word 文档预览 kkFileView 支持 doc,docx 文档预览。...通过分析 /onlinePreview 接口我们发现, 后端接收到预览请求之后,会 URL 和请求中筛选出自己需要信息比如文件后缀、文件名。...我们上传了一份名为 武汉市文化市场管理办法.docx Word 文件并预览的话,jodconverter-web/src/main/file 路径下会生成两个相关文件,这两个文件分别对应了我们提到...武汉市文化市场管理办法.pdf 由 Word 文件所转化得到一系列图片 ? 我们以一个名为 武汉市文化市场管理办法.docx 文件来举例说明一下代码中是如何

4.5K41

爬虫系列:读取 CSV、PDF、Word 文档

不过有一些方法可以解决这个问题: 手动把 CSV 文件下载到本机,然后用 Python 定位文件位置; 写 Python 程序下载文件,读取之后把源文件删除; 网上直接把文件读取成一个字符串,然后转换成一个...微软 Word 和 .docx 网上有很多对 Word 吐槽网友,Word 特意功能就是把那些因该写成简单 TXT 或 PDF 格式文件,变成了即大又慢且难以打开怪兽,它们经常在系统切换和版本切换中出现格式不兼容...大约在 2008 年以前,微软 Office 产品中 Word 用 .doc 文件格式。这种二进制格式很难读取,而且能够读取 word 格式软件很少。...为了跟上时代,让自己软件符合主流软件标准,微软决定使用 Open Office 类 XML 格式标准,此后新版本 Word 才能与其他文字处理软件兼容,这个格式就是 .docx 不过,Python...总结 这篇文章主要讲解了使用 Python 如何处理在线 CSV、PDF、Word 文档,由于 docx 文档并没有很好库,如何曲线解析 docx 文件,通过这篇文章可以处理互联网上大部分文档内容。

3K20

Python一次性合并大量Word文件并在每一个文件末尾添加分页符

因此,本文就结合Pythonpython-docxdocx)模块与docxcompose模块,实现本文开头提及需求。   首先安装python-docx模块。...original_docx_path为存放需要合并Word文件路径,new_docx_path为需要合并入其中Word文件,这里大家直接在目标路径下新建一个Word文件并重命名为需要文件名即可。...其实这个模板就是限定了合并完成后Word文件字体等格式,如果我们不设置模板,就会用docx模块中默认模板,导致合并后文件字体与合并前文件字体不一致(内容是一致,主要是字体等格式会出问题)。...在这里,为了保证合并完成后Word文件字体等格式与合并前文件一致,直接用all_file_path[0](也就是即将要被合并第一个文件)作为模板即可。...但是需要注意,这一方法对于较为复杂Word文件(例如含有文本框等形式内容文件)不能实现合并,会报错;对于含有普通文字、图片等Word文件而言,还是很方便~ 欢迎关注(几乎)全网:疯狂学习GIS

61110
领券